6.1.4: Drinking water<br />

The two villages in the project area totally depend upon Narmada water supply for drinking and other domestic activities as the groundwater<br />

table is deep. WASMO/Sector Reform has constructed tanks to store water in all the villages. As a result <strong>of</strong> the watershed activities, it is expected<br />

that the quantity and quality <strong>of</strong> drinking water would improve and will be available to villagers from well constructed downstream <strong>of</strong> checkdams.<br />

6.1. 5: Crops<br />

Due to additional availability <strong>of</strong> water in new structures, farmers will be able to grow vegetable crops during non rainy seasons. Even<br />

after taking rainy season and post rainy season crops into consideration, they will get a good price for vegetables in summer also.<br />

Mostly farmers with large families will prefer to grow vegetables, as the crops need timely availability <strong>of</strong> human labor to harvest and<br />

encash the market potential. The planned earthen bunds and salinity reducing trenches would partially prevent the saline water from the<br />

sea to mix with the sweet rain water and also help to percolate water underground, and preserve some moisture in the soil. Also the<br />
